Function J_3RSFCD_SQL_EXEC pattern details

In-order to call this FM within your sap programs, simply using the below ABAP pattern details to trigger the function call...or see the full ABAP code listing at the end of this article. You can simply cut and paste this code into your ABAP progrom as it is, including variable declarations.
CALL FUNCTION 'J_3RSFCD_SQL_EXEC'"SQL execute
EXPORTING
N_HEADER = "Cargo Customs Declaration Header
O_HEADER = "Cargo Customs Declaration Header
N_ITEMS = "Customs Declaration Change Documents Items
O_ITEMS = "Customs Declaration Change Documents Items
N_SUBITEMS = "Cargo Customs Declaration Change Documents Subitems
O_SUBITEMS = "Cargo Customs Declaration Change Documents Subitems
.



IMPORTING Parameters details for J_3RSFCD_SQL_EXEC

N_HEADER - Cargo Customs Declaration Header

Data type: J_3RSCCDHEADER
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)

O_HEADER - Cargo Customs Declaration Header

Data type: J_3RSCCDHEADER
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)

N_ITEMS - Customs Declaration Change Documents Items

Data type: CCDJ_3RSCCDITEMS
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)

O_ITEMS - Customs Declaration Change Documents Items

Data type: CCDJ_3RSCCDITEMS
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)

N_SUBITEMS - Cargo Customs Declaration Change Documents Subitems

Data type: CCDJ_3RSCCDSUBITMS
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)

O_SUBITEMS - Cargo Customs Declaration Change Documents Subitems

Data type: CCDJ_3RSCCDSUBITMS
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)
